Bankroll Management Techniques
Effective bankroll management is a cornerstone of any successful casino strategy. Players need to set a clear budget before entering a casino, outlining how much they are willing to lose without compromising their financial stability. Adhering to this budget is vital, as it can help avoid the common pitfall of chasing losses.
Another aspect of bankroll management is the idea of staking. Players should consider the proportions of their bankroll that they are willing to risk during a single session. A common approach is to only bet a small percentage of the total bankroll at any given time, which can extend playtime and create more opportunities for winning while minimizing losses.
Choosing the Right Games
Not all casino games offer the same odds, making the choice of game a critical factor in developing a successful strategy. Games like blackjack and poker typically provide better odds compared to slots, which are more dependent on chance. Understanding the house edge associated with different games can help players make informed decisions that align with their risk tolerance and skill levels.
Moreover, players should invest time in learning the rules and strategies associated with the games they choose. For instance, mastering basic blackjack strategy can drastically reduce the house edge, providing an advantage over other players and the casino itself. By choosing the right games and mastering their intricacies, players can improve their chances of success in the long run.
